India, May 10 -- SBI Arbitrage Opportunities Fund has announced change in investment factsheets and fund flash for the month ended April 30, 2025.
As on Apr 30, 2025, the total size of the Fund was Rs 31,895.02 crores, compared with Rs 30,592.08 crores in the last month. The Fund's NAV per unit was Rs 33.51 for Growth, while 52-Week High and Low ranges were Rs 33.54 and Rs 31.26 respectively.
The Equity - Hybrid fund with Growth plan was launched on Nov 03, 2006 and managed by Fund Managers Ardhendu Bhattacharya, Neeraj Kumar.
